What is the difference between an electronic signature and a digital signature?
An electronic signature and a digital signature are often used interchangeably, but the two concepts are different. Although their purpose would overlap, i.e. authentication of a digital document.
The main difference between the two is that a digital signature is primarily used to protect documents and is certified by certification authorities, while an electronic signature is often associated with a contract that the signer agrees to.
Digital signatures are widely used and more secure than electronic signatures.

Signing process
For your business users, signing a document from within Next® is easy and follows a few, simple steps:
- Select document for signing
- Choose a template for signing
- Add the persons who are to sign
- Start the signing process
- Wait until the signed documents return in Next®
